Mission

To promote and aid the development of elite and high performance junior tennis players, ages 18 and under, within the philosophy of the Rocky Mountain High Performance Tennis Foundation, in and around the Rocky Mountain region but specifically training in Boulder, CO. The primary focus is placed on affording motivated junior tennis players, beginners to advance, the opportunity to achieve their maximum potential. This goal will be facilitated through helping to fund individual player development in all aspects of the game, developing the utmost human potential of each player, coach education, and the promotion and development of high level tennis competition beginning at, but not limited to the junior level.
